Parents often ask questions regarding teeth whitening for their children. Although adult teeth whitening procedures are usually safe, teens and younger children should not have tooth whitening procedures. Youngsters' teeth are still growing, and their enamel is weaker than that of adults. The bleaching compounds used in teeth whitening may be damaging to the gums and teeth of young people, which can result in sensitivity and other problems.
What to Eat with Braces the First Week?
Although braces are a useful tool for treating dental problems, your child's diet will need to be adjusted while they wear them, particularly during the first week when they could feel uncomfortable. Your greatest option during this time is soft meals. Foods like yogurt, smoothies, mashed potatoes, soup, and scrambled eggs should be encouraged for your youngster to consume.
A frenectomy is a dental surgery in which the frenulum—the little fold of tissue in the mouth that joins the cheeks, tongue, and lips to the gums—is removed or adjusted. The location of the frenulum, the kind of anesthetic used, and the skill of the dentist doing the surgery may all affect how much frenectomy costs. The Frenectomy Cost is between $100 and $1,000. The procedure's cost can be partially covered by dental insurance if it is deemed medically essential.
How Long It Takes to Get Braces?
The length of time braces is needed to correct a person's orthodontic difficulties varies depending on how complicated the issues are. Most people use braces for 18 to 24 months on average. But certain situations could call for a shorter or longer period. Based on your child's unique demands, the orthodontist will design a customized treatment plan and offer you an approximate timeframe.

How Much Does a Frenectomy Cost?
The tissue that joins the lips, tongue, or cheeks to the mouth is called the frenulum, and it may be removed or adjusted during a frenectomy. The location of the frenulum, the kind of anesthetic utilized, and the dentist or oral surgeon doing the surgery may all have a significant impact on the cost of a frenectomy. The typical cost of a frenectomy is between $100 and $1,000. If the operation is considered medically essential, much or all the expense may be covered by dental insurance.
Invisalign Cleaning Crystals Substitute:
While Invisalign is a great way to discreetly straighten your teeth, maintaining the efficiency of the system and your dental health depends on maintaining good oral hygiene. A moderate denture cleanser or a solution of water and hydrogen peroxide may be used to clean your aligners. To maintain the finest cleaning techniques for your Invisalign aligners, always speak with your orthodontist or dentist.

How to Stop Receding Gums from Getting Worse?
Gum recession may indicate gum disease or poor dental care. Keeping up a regular dental care regimen is crucial to halting their progression. Use a soft-bristle toothbrush, brush, and floss regularly, and think about using the antibacterial mouthwash that your dentist has prescribed. Your dentist could recommend gum grafting surgery to restore the gum line in extreme circumstances.
